Its president is Seong Kyu Yoon . It is charged with environmental research, education, international cooperation, and setting criterion levels for various pollutants. The main building for the institute is located in Gyeongseo dong , Seo gu, Incheon . NIER was first established in 1978 as the National Environment Protection Institute. It gained its current name and status in 1986. The NIMR s annual research budget is 25 million. History Foundation The Medical Research Council, founded in 1913, was immediately charged with establishing a central researchinstitute in London. Later that year, premises at Hampstead were acquired and the NationalInstitute for Medical Research was founded. However, the outbreak of World War I soon after postponed occupation of the building, although senior staff were appointed and began work. Andr Ara jo, 2936, Aleixo, city Manaus state Amazonas Brazilian state Amazonas country Brazil coor Coord 3.09577 S 59.98975 W scale 20000 display inline,title zipcode CEP 69060 001 telephone 92 3643 3377 fax campus affiliations operating agency nobel laureates website http www.inpa.gov.br logo footnotes The NationalInstitute of Amazonian Research Instituto Nacional de Pesquisas da Amaz nia or INPA is a public educational and research institution in Manaus , Brazil . It was founded in 1952, with the purpose of providing a further knowledge about the Amazon rain forest Brazilian Amazon Region . Most part of the research focus on the main topics of ecology , molecular ecology , zoology , botany , tropical agriculture and tropical pisciculture . A collection of Amazonian vertebrate and invertebrate taxa, and vascular plants are also found in the institute. It also publishes a scientific journal, named http acta.inpa.gov.br Acta Amaz nica . Infobox University name National Geophysical ResearchInstitute type Autonomous Govt CSIR city Hyderabad, India Hyderabad state Andhra Pradesh country India The National Geophysical ResearchInstitute NGRI is a premier geoscientific research organization established under CSIR India in Uppal road, Hyderabad, India Hyderabad ,Andhra Pradesh, India in 1961. It is supported by more than 200 scientists and other technical staff whose research activities are published in several journals of national and international interest. Research areas covered by this institute include hydrocarbon and coal exploration, mineral exploration, oil exploration, deep seismic sounding studies, exploration and management of groundwater resources, earthquake hazard assessment, structure of earth s interior and its evolution theoretical studies , and geophysical instrument development. The major facilities available at NGRI include Mineral Physics Laboratory with high pressure Diamond Anvil Cell DAC , ultra high resolution 0.02 cm double monochorometer, and micro Raman spectrometer. High pressure laboratory consisting of Keithly electrometer, strain measuring sensors, universal testing machine 100 tons , and Bridgeman Birch high pressure apparatus. In situ stress measurement facility consisting of hydraulic equipment. Rock magnetism laboratory consisting of astatic magnetometer, digital spinner magnetometer, alternating magnetic field and thermal demagnetizers, high field and low field hysteresis and susceptibility meter. Geochemical laboratory consisting of fully automated X ray Fluorescence Spectrometer XRF , Atomic Absorption Spectrometer, Inductively Coupled Plasma Mass Spectrometer ICPMS , and Electron Probe Micro Analyzer EPMA . COI date August 2010 The National Water ResearchInstitute NWRI is a 501 c 3 nonprofit organization, located in California , was founded in 1991. It is devoted to promoting the protection, maintenance, and restoration of water supplies through collaborative research and outreach activities. It is governed by a Board of Directors consisting of representatives of water and wastewater agencies districts in Southern California. NWRI serves as a major source of water science research funding in the United States, focusing efforts on issues in drinking water, wastewater, water resources, and water reuse. NWRI also provide knowledge and training in these areas through publications, workshops, and conferences. Funding NWRI s core funding comes from the Joan Irvine Smith & Athalie R. Clarke Foundation, supplemented by funds from joint venture partners local, state, and federal governments, as well as from private industry, public utilities, and universities. NWRI also receives funding from its member agencies representatives from each of NWRI s member agencies serve on NWRI s Board of Directors. The United States NationalAgriculturalResearch, Extension, and Teaching Policy Act of 1977 Title XIV of the 1977 farm bill P.L. 95 113 7 U.S.C. 3101 et seq. made USDA the leading federal agency for agriculturalresearch, extension, and teaching programs and consolidated the funding for these programs. This Act and other statutes relating to the research mission area are reauthorized every 4 to 7 years as part of omnibus legislation that provides funding authority and policy guidance for nearly all of USDA s agencies. The NationalAgriculturalResearch, Extension, Education, and Economics Advisory Board is a 30 member board established by the 1996 farm bill P.L. 104 127 to replace three existing advisory committees. The Board, which was reauthorized through 2007 by the 2002 farm bill P.L. 107 171, Sec. 7133 , advises USDA on national priorities and policies related to agriculturalresearch, extension, and education. The Rwandan NationalInstitute of Scientific Research is a scientific institution based in Butare , Rwanda . It plays an important role in science and technology in Rwanda. The institute has worked with the National University of Rwanda in the Phytomedicine and Life Sciences Research Plan which began research into pharmacopeia and traditional medicine in the country at the National University of Rwanda in 1972 in the Faculty of Medicine. The Rwandan NationalInstitute of Scientific Research later became involved and also collaborates with researchers from the NationalInstitute of Scientific Research INRS and researchers from the Institute of Agronomic Sciences of Rwanda ISAR . The Swedish NationalInstitute of Economic Research Konjunkturinstitutet , KI or NIER is a Government agencies in Sweden government agency in Sweden responsible for Economics economic analysis and forecasting. The NIER is publicly funded, although it does accept a small number of private commissions. It employs over 60 people, primarily economist s. Orphan date January 2012 refimprove date July 2010 NARIT or National Astronomical ResearchInstitute of Thailand is a researchinstitute under the Ministry of Science and Technology of Thailand . ref http www.most.go.th eng index.php agencies under most narit Ministry of Science and Technology of Thailand ref Its main missions are to carry out, support, and promote the development of astronomy and astrophysics in Thailand through research, public outreach, and educational activities. NARIT was first established in 2004 as NARI National Astronomical ResearchInstitute , a statutory government institute under the Ministry of Science and Technology, to commemorate Bhumibol Adulyadej His Majesty the King s 80th birthday . The National Environmental Engineering ResearchInstitute NEERI is a researchinstitute created and funded by Government of India . It was established in Nagpur in 1958 with focus on water supply, sewage disposal, communicable diseases and to some extent on industrial pollution and occupational diseases found common in post independent India . NEERI is a pioneer laboratory in the field of environmental science and engineering and part of Council of Scientific and Industrial Research CSIR . NEERI has five zonal laboratories at Chennai , Delhi , Hyderabad, India Hyderabad , Kolkata and Mumbai . NEERI falls under the Ministry of Science and Technology India of central government ref http www.neeri.res.in aboutus.php National Environmental Engineering ResearchInstitute Bot generated title ref . Mandate NEERI states its mandate ref http www.neeri.res.in mandet.php National Environmental Engineering ResearchInstitute Bot generated title ref as To conduct research and developmental studies in environmental science and engineering. To render assistance to the industries of the region, local bodies, etc. in solving the problems of environmental pollution. To interact and collaborate with academic and research institutions on environmental science and engineering for mutual benefit. third party sources date April 2012 The NationalResearchInstitute of Chinese Medicine is responsible for research, experimental, and development issues of Chinese medicine . It is located in the Beitou District , Taipei , Taiwan and run under the guidance of the Republic of China Ministry of Education. It was established in 1963 and is Taiwan s largest Chinese herbal medicine research center. Orphan date February 2009 The NationalInstitute of Economic and Industry Research NIEIR , also known as National Economics , was founded in 1984 as a private economic research and Consultant consulting group serving clients in the public and private sectors. NIEIR is based in Melbourne . NIEIR prepares economic studies and forecasts in a range of areas including industry policy and strategy, regional economics and local government, energy policy and forecasting, international trade, employment and training, infrastructure and major events analysis.
